Mason Family Pet Hospital is seeking an associate veterinarian to join our growing team!

🐰New graduates, especially those passionate about exotics, encouraged to apply! 

We are a busy, 6-doctor, small animal practice (dogs, cats, rabbits, pocket pets and reptiles) looking to hire a 7th, full or part time veterinarian to allow for continued growth. Located in Northeast Cincinnati, Mason is a fast-growing community and one of Greater Cincinnati’s most desirable areas for excellent schools, nice neighborhoods, and convenient shopping and recreation. Our hospital is a modern, well-equipped, recently expanded and remodeled facility with nearby specialists to provide advanced support as needed. Our staff of over 30 employees including 8 licensed RVTs is dedicated to excellent patient care and honest and friendly customer service. Teamwork is key at Mason Family, and each doctor works with 2.5 assistants/RVTs while seeing appointments and 2 technicians (1 RVT & 1 assistant) during surgery.

Our ideal candidate demonstrates a genuine concern for pets and people, and excellent communication skills. This opportunity is perfect for a confident newer doctor interested in exotics to have dedicated mentorship with those species and work alongside the managing doctor. Work a 35-44 hour schedule with at least one weekday off, alternating Saturdays, and no emergency duty.  An interest in rabbits, pocket pets, and reptiles and/or orthopedics is a plus. 

Benefits & continuing education provided in addition to a competitive salary commensurate with experience.
